How much does a Head Cashier earn in Norwalk, CA?

The average head cashier in Norwalk, CA earns between $32,000 and $47,000 annually. This compares to the national average head cashier range of $26,000 to $37,000.

Average Head Cashier Salary In Norwalk, CA

$39,000
